Understanding the Basics of Icelandic

Before diving into Icelandic Lesson 1, it’s important to grasp the significance of the language itself. Icelandic is a North Germanic language, closely related to Old Norse, and has remained relatively unchanged for over a thousand years. This makes it both a window into the past and a living language spoken by around 370,000 people today, primarily in Iceland.

Foundational Grammar Concepts in Icelandic Lesson 1

Grammar sets the framework for constructing meaningful sentences. Icelandic grammar is known for its complexity, but Icelandic Lesson 1 introduces the basics in an accessible way.

Nouns and Gender

– Icelandic nouns have three genders: masculine, feminine, and neuter.
– The gender affects the form of adjectives and articles.
– Example:
maður (man) – masculine
kona (woman) – feminine
barn (child) – neuter

Definite and Indefinite Forms

Unlike English, Icelandic often attaches the definite article to the end of the noun:

bók – book (indefinite)
bókin – the book (definite)

Basic Sentence Structure

The common sentence order is Subject-Verb-Object (SVO), but Icelandic allows flexibility due to its case system.

Example from Lesson 1:

Ég les bók. – I read a book.
